Blackhawk can pick up a 110, not 6X6 or a Mog. Most I have lifted in a Blackhawk is 6000lbs. It say it has a max of 8000lbs on the hook but unless it was a 10 Deg day at sea level and you had 5 mins of fuel I don't think it could be done. It depends how high you are, how hot it is and how much fuel. A Chinook can lift 26000lbs empty. We just bought 10 new ones. One of the better ADF buys.
